Title :
ISP uplink pricing in a competitive market

Abstract :
In recent years, the upgrade of access networks to broadband networks together with the P2P technology has brought many new applications to the Internet. P2P applications have quickly become the biggest consumer of network resources. ISPs of access networks as well as backbone networks are all wondering how to better manage their network resources. We explore the idea of uplink pricing as a way to provide differential pricing to P2P and regular users. In particular, we formulate a simple economic model to analyze under what scenarios uplink pricing will be adopted by all ISPs in a competitive market.
